linux运维之系统管理

一、服务器硬件参数检查

  1、CPU情况检查:

    lscpu命令检查物理情况,包括CPU个数、频率、核数等;或者cat /proc/cpuinfo,proc目录是运行过程中临时存储数据的目录,cpuinfo可以理解为系统运行过程中CPU的动态详情。

 

  2、 内存情况检查:free   或cat /proc/meminfo

  3、磁盘情况检查:lsblk   可查看到每个磁盘以及分区大小、格式、挂载点

 

 思考:lsblk与disk  -l  、df -h的区别

  4、操作系统架构检查:arch

  5、内核版本检查:uname -r 

  

  6、操作系统版本检查:cat  /etc/redhat-release   

 

   centos 7.9

  linux内核版本和操作系统版本是不同的,内核是Unix内核,任何操作系统都是基于内核再加工开发而成的。cat  /proc/version查询出来的也是内核版本。

  操作系统发行版检查:cat  /etc/os-release    判断是centos还是Ubuntu。

二、服务器系统资源使用检查

三、生产环境服务器新加磁盘后系统没有自动识别加载。

  在生产环境中,磁盘空间不足时需新加磁盘,一般来说,新加磁盘后需要重启系统才能识别加载,但是生产环境不能随便重启,所以需要一种方法能够不重启系统也可以加载识别新磁盘。

  方法:通过加载总线扫描。

  > ls /sys/class/scsi_host/    ##加载主机的总线号。

  > echo "- - -" > /sys/class/scsi_host/host0/scan 

  > echo "- - -" > /sys/class/scsi_host/host1/scan

  > ....里面有几个总线文件就扫描几个

  然后再查看就加载成功了: lsblk

 

posted @ 2021-11-16 11:32  crine  阅读(192)  评论(0)    收藏  举报